Comprehensive Definitions & Senses
2 senses- 1
A person who feels uncomfortable or out of place in a particular situation.
"When I moved to the big city, I felt like a fish out of water." - 2
A situation where someone is in an unfamiliar or unsuitable environment.
"At the formal dinner, he was a fish out of water among the sophisticated guests."

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ology
The phrase 'fish out of water' originates from the literal image of a fish struggling to survive outside its aquatic environment. It has been used since the 16th century to describe someone who feels uncomfortable or out of place in a particular situation.

View all stories →How Are Palisade Cells Adapted for Photosynthesis (and Why Are They Called 'Palisade')?
Palisade mesophyll cells are column-shaped, densely packed with chloroplasts, and positioned near the leaf's upper surface to maximize light absorption for photosynthesis. Their name comes from the French word for a defensive fence of wooden stakes, referencing their tightly aligned, upright cellular structure.
